PRISCILLA Extends in UK; Donovan to Depart May 29

BroadwayWorld has learned that the West End hit, PRISCILLA, QUEEN OF THE DESERT, has been extended for a fourth time and will continue to play the Palace Theatre into 2011. Bookings are open through 28 May 2011. The show's star, Jason Donovan hangs up his heels and says farewell to PRISCILLA on 29 May, 2010 after 14 months and over 450 performances.

RIALTO CHATTER: Tony Sheldon Confirmed for Broadway's PRISCILLA?

As BroadwayWorld has reported, Deadline.com revealed that Matt Cavenaugh and Will Swenson may join original cast member Tony Sheldon for the Broadway premiere of PRISCILLA, QUEEN OF THE DESERT. BroadwayGirlNYC revealed on her twitter that Jessica Philips and Joshua Buscher may be joining the cast, as well. Today in an article out in The Australian, Tony Sheldon's mother reveals that Sheldon, who originated the role of Bernadette in Australia and is now starring as the character in the West End, will make the Broadway transfer next season. Sheldon was nominated for a 2010 Olivier Award for his performance.

PRISCILLA Producer Confirms Intended Broadway Run in 2011

At last night's WhatsOnStage.com Awards, Gary McQuinn, producer of the Australian hit PRISCILLA, QUEEN OF THE DESSERT, announced that the show has planned a Broadway transfer for sometime in 2011, as previously reported by BroadwayWorld. Whatsonstage.com confirmed the statement today.

PRISCILLA, QUEEN OF THE DESERT to Open on Broadway March 6, 2011?

According to an equity casting notice, the West End hit, Priscilla, Queen of the Desert, will open on Broadway at a house to be announced on March 6, 2011. According to the same notice, the production will first play the Prince of Wales Theater in Toronto, with previews beginning October 12, 2010.

Photo Flash: West End PRISCILLA; Broadway Bound in 2011

As previously reported, Priscilla Queen Of The Desert The Musical will celebrate a year in the West End on 23 March 2010 having completed over 425 performances at the Palace Theatre since its opening last year. From 8 March Jason Donovan (Tick) and Oliver Thornton (Adam) will be joined by Don Gallagher as Bernadette, as booking for the show extends until 26 February 2011. Over the summer (6 June - 5 September 2010) there will be Sunday performances of Priscilla Queen Of The Desert The Musical at 3pm. The show is reportedly Broadway-bound thereafter in 2011.
